概括
较强的四头肌肌肉与较少的膝盖疼痛有关. 这种关联在女性中尤为显著,这表明有针对性的强化可能有助于减少疼痛.

背景情况:
- 膝盖疼痛是影响成年人,特别是老年人群的一个普遍问题.
- 四肢体的强度是下肢生物力学和功能的关键因素.
- 了解肌肉力量和疼痛之间的关系对于开发有效的干预措施至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 为了研究四头肌强度和膝盖疼痛存在之间的关联,在一个大型的成年人队列.
- 确定这种关联是否在人口学子组之间存在差异,特别是按性别.
主要方法:
- 从国家健康和营养检查调查 (1999-2002) 的数据进行横截面分析.
- 包括2619名成年人,对自我报告的膝盖疼痛和四头肌强度的完整数据.
- 经相关共变量调整的统计分析,包括按性别分组分析.
主要成果:
- 观察到一个反向的关联:四头肌强度的增加与膝关节疼痛的几率降低相关.
- 强度最高四分之一的个体与最低四分之一相比,膝盖疼痛的几率明显较低.
- 发现了性别的显著相互作用,反向关联仅在女性中具有统计学意义.
结论:
- 四头肌强度与膝盖疼痛相反地相关.
- 四头肌强度对膝关节疼痛的保护作用在女性中更为明显.
- 研究结果表明,提高四头肌强度可能是治疗膝关节疼痛的可行策略,特别是在女性群体中.

The femur is the body's longest and strongest bone spanning the thigh region. Its head articulates with the acetabulum of the hip bone to form the hip joint. A minor indentation on the medial side of the femoral head, called the fovea capitis, serves as the site of attachment for the ligament of the head of the femur. The movement of the legs is facilitated by numerous muscles located within the anterior, medial, and posterior compartments of the thigh.
Anterior Compartment
The quadriceps femoris, the most visible muscle of the anterior compartment, is integral for leg extension and thigh flexion. It is formed by merging four distinct muscles — the vastus lateralis, vastus medialis, vastus intermedius, and rectus femoris.
